Circus Parade was composed by Dick Stephen Walter. There are two variations.
Usage
Circus Parade (a)
- 123-124. "Truth or Square" - The Krusty Crew prepare to open the doors.
- 152b. "Perfect Chemistry" - SpongeBob appears as a test monkey.
- 158b. "The Googly Artiste" - Squidward shows the critic the "Venus de Squidward".
- 177b. "Move It or Lose It" - Free money
- 208b. "Krusty Katering" - "Hey, kids!"
Circus Parade (b)
- 130a. "Greasy Buffoons" - Deluxe Krabby Patties.
- 144b. "Karate Star" - "Ta-dah!;" Shot of Gary-shaped pineapple treat is shown.
- 189. "SpongeBob You're Fired" - "Order up!"
- 203a. "Pineapple Invasion" - Skunk revealed.
- 206b. "Code Yellow" - Doctor cheers.
- 208b. "Krusty Katering" - "I'm a...!"
- 224b. "Scavenger Pants" - Witch makes a sandwich.
- 226b. "Don't Feed the Clowns" - After pies get launched into the little clown
